Healthy turf and thriving landscape beds require consistent, correctly timed irrigation — especially in the Houston heat. Underwatering leads to brown, patchy grounds that reflect poorly on your cemetery. Overwatering wastes money and can damage root systems, walkways, and even the soil stability around markers and vaults.
Phoenix Landscape Solutions designs, installs, and maintains irrigation systems calibrated specifically for cemetery grounds. We understand the unique layout challenges — working around grave sections, vaults, underground infrastructure, and existing markers requires a precision approach that generic irrigation contractors aren't trained to provide.
Monuments, markers, and tombstones are the centerpiece of every cemetery. Over time, they accumulate biological growth, soil staining, and environmental damage that diminishes their appearance and, in some cases, their structural integrity. Phoenix Landscape Solutions provides professional monument care services that restore the dignity and visibility of memorials across your grounds.
Our technicians use approved, stone-safe cleaning methods that effectively remove organic growth, pollution staining, and mineral deposits without damaging marble, granite, bronze, or concrete surfaces. We also provide stabilization and resetting services for markers that have shifted or tilted over time — addressing both the cosmetic and structural condition of your monument inventory.
